The odds of Harbaugh being back in Baltimore in 2019 are quite bleak, according to several sources close to the situation, with next year set to be the final year of his contract. There will not be another one-year extension forthcoming, I'm told (Harbaugh agreed to such a deal prior to last season to avoid a looming "lame duck" season), and with rising general manager Eric DeCosta set to take over for Ozzie Newsome after the season, and the Ravens facing a possible roster overhaul, there is a strong sense that these sides will be moving on amicably. http://www.msn.com/en-us/sports/nfl...-part-ways-after-season/ar-BBPBus1?li=BBnbfcL
